About Blood Covenant
Blood Covenant is a gripping supernatural horror that masterfully explores the dark cost of artistic desperation. The film follows a horror writer, financially and creatively bankrupt, who turns to a forbidden ritual. Summoning a demon that offers the ultimate muse—a direct line to terrifying stories—he believes he has found salvation. The initial success is intoxicating, but the film expertly builds dread as the true, horrific price of the pact begins to reveal itself.
Directed with a keen eye for atmospheric tension, the movie blends psychological horror with visceral supernatural elements. The lead performance powerfully captures the protagonist's spiral from despair into a far more dangerous damnation, making his journey both relatable and deeply unsettling. The Argentinian and New Zealand co-production creates a unique visual and narrative texture, setting it apart from standard genre fare.
